Utah Jazz guard Jordan Clarkson is focused on bringing professionalism heading into the final year of his contract.

(via Utah Jazz):

Reporter: “If the team is still young next year in September and you’re going into the last year of your contract, do you think you’d rather play somewhere else?”

Clarkson: “Nah. I think I’ll be whatever’s on my plate — I’m taking advantage of it. If that’s being here and being a vet and doing that… Do I want that? Probably not. But if that’s what I’ve gotta do to be a pro, come in here and work every day and help these young guys develop — that’s what I’ve gotta do. But if it goes somewhere else… We playing meaningful basketball here — it’s the same role. Either way I’m coming here, be a professional and get the job done.”
